Royal Canin Diabetic Thin Slices in Gravy is a specialized veterinary-exclusive diet formulated for adult cats diagnosed with Diabetes Mellitus. It is ideal for cat owners working closely with their veterinarians to manage blood glucose levels through precise nutritional control. The primary benefit of this formula is its ability to support glycemic regulation and maintain muscle mass, though it requires strict adherence to a veterinary-prescribed feeding regimen and may not be suitable for cats without specific diabetic health requirements.

FAQs

Can I feed this to my healthy cat?

No, this is a veterinary diet specifically formulated for cats with Diabetes Mellitus and is not intended for healthy adult cats.

Do I need a prescription to buy this?

While regulations vary by region, this is a veterinary-exclusive diet and should only be used under the recommendation and supervision of your veterinarian.

How should I store the pouches?

Keep unopened pouches in a cool, dry place. Refrigerate any unused portion of an opened pouch and use it within 24 hours.

Can I use this for mixed feeding?

Yes, but you must ask your veterinarian for the specific quantities of wet and dry food to ensure your cat receives the correct daily caloric balance.

Why is protein level so important in this food?

Diabetic cats are prone to muscle wasting. The high protein content helps maintain lean muscle mass while the cat is managing weight and glucose levels.

Troubleshooting

Cat refuses to eat the new food

Try warming the food slightly to release aromas or mixing in a very small amount of their previous food, provided your vet agrees.

Cat is losing weight too rapidly

Consult your veterinarian immediately to adjust caloric intake; rapid weight loss can be dangerous for diabetic cats.

Irregular blood glucose readings

Verify that feeding times are consistent and that no unauthorized treats or table scraps are being consumed.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

  • Veterinary Guidance: This product is part of the Royal Canin Veterinary Range and should only be used under the direct advice of your veterinarian.
  • Transitioning: When introducing this diet, consult your vet for an appropriate transition period to prevent stomach sensitivity.
  • Feeding Schedule: Establish a strict, consistent feeding schedule. Do not allow free-feeding, as erratic intake can disrupt glucose regulation.
  • Storage: Store unused pouches in a cool, dry place. Once opened, keep the pouch refrigerated and use within 24 hours to maintain freshness and palatability.
  • Mixed Feeding: If you are combining this wet food with dry kibble, speak with your veterinarian to calculate exact ratios to ensure you are not exceeding daily caloric limits.
